ホームページ >運用・保守 >Linuxの運用と保守 >netstat コマンドは何をするのでしょうか?
netstat コマンドは、ネットワーク関連のさまざまな情報を表示するために使用されます。 netstat コマンドを使用すると、ネットワーク接続、ルーティング テーブル、およびネットワーク インターフェイス情報を表示できるため、ユーザーはどのネットワーク接続が実行されているかを知ることができます。構文は「netstat [-a][-e][-n][-o][-p プロトコル」です。 ] [-r][-s][Interval][1]"; パラメーターなしで使用すると、netstat はアクティブな TCP 接続を表示します。
このチュートリアルの動作環境: Windows 7 システム、Dell G3 コンピューター。
netstat コマンドは、ネットワーク関連のさまざまな情報を表示するために使用されます。
netstat コマンドの機能は、ネットワーク接続、ルーティング テーブル、およびネットワーク インターフェイス情報を表示し、ユーザーがどのネットワーク接続が動作しているかを確認できるようにすることです。パラメーターなしで使用すると、netstat はアクティブな TCP 接続を表示します。
netstat コマンドの形式
このコマンドの一般的な形式は次のとおりです:
netstat [-a][-e][-n][-o][-p Protocol][-r][-s][Interval][1]
列ヘッダー:
Name インターフェースの名前
Mtu インターフェースの最大伝送単位
Net /Dest インターフェースの位置 Network
Address インターフェースの IP アドレス
#Ipkts 受信したパケットの数
Ierrs 破損した受信パケット数
Opkts 送信パケット数
Oeers 破損した送信パケット数
Collisions このインターフェイスによって記録されたネットワーク競合の数
netstat コマンドの仕組み
全体的には、 netstat の出力結果は 2 つの部分に分けることができます。1 つはアクティブなインターネット接続で、アクティブな TCP 接続と呼ばれます。ここで、「Recv-Q」と「Send-Q」は 受信キューと送信キューです。通常、これらの数値は 0 である必要があります。そうでない場合は、パッケージがキューに溜まっていることを意味します。この状況は非常にまれなケースでのみ発生します。
もう 1 つは、アクティブ UNIX ドメイン ソケット (ネットワーク ソケットと同じですが、ローカル通信にのみ使用でき、パフォーマンスが 2 倍になります) と呼ばれるアクティブ UNIX ドメイン ソケットです。
おすすめの関連記事: linux チュートリアル
以上がnetstat コマンドは何をするので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。